![]() Run ADKSetup.exe, and then select the Windows ADK features that you want to install.On the offline computer, change directory to the location of the copied files.For example, copy the files to removable media or to a file server that the target computer can access. Copy the downloaded files to a location that the offline computer can access.Follow the on-screen instruction to finish downloading Windows ADK.(The exact wording might differ, depending on the version of ADK.) In the Specify Location screen, choose the second option that reads: "Download the Windows Assessment and Deployment Toolkit for installation on a separate computer".If you have Windows ADK installed and do not wish to uninstall it, consider following the instructions in the "Using the command line" section below instead. ![]() ![]() The success of this step requires that you run ADKSetup.exe on a computer with an Internet connection and without a copy of Windows ADK installed.
